Why replace it when you can repair it?
Sign up / Log in
Toggle cart
Cart
Search
Home
Sign up / Log in
Toggle search
Toggle search
Toggle cart
Cart
Search
Shopping cart
Close cart panel
Your cart is currently empty
Home
/
Collection
Collection
Show filters
2438 products
Sort by
Most viewed
Newest products
Lowest price
Highest price
Name ascending
Name descending
Grid view
List view
Add to cart
2610013399
$24.50
Add to cart
1617200132
$22.91
Add to cart
2700980
$14.56
Add to cart
2701090
$17.90
Add to cart
6600
$4.95
Add to cart
270001126
$39.41
Add to cart
651245-9
$13.40
Add to cart
650751-1
$38.44
Add to cart
644808-8
$3.96
Add to cart
651851-0
$13.40
Add to cart
651912-6
$40.20
Add to cart
651868-3
$21.57
Previous
Prev
First
Last
Next
Next